Teenage Duo Apprehended in Bauchi State for Alleged Newborn Baby Theft

In a turn of events that has sent shockwaves through the quiet community of Ishehi Hamlet in the Misau Local Government Area of Bauchi State, a young woman of only 19 years has been apprehended by law enforcement officials for allegedly making off with a newborn baby. The suspected baby-snatcher, named Hajara Usman, purportedly worked in collusion with a young man, 18-year-old Ibrahim Usman, who hails from the hamlet of Dugurgama.

This striking revelation was disseminated to the press on Thursday by Ahmed Wakil, the individual in charge of public communications for the Bauchi State Police Command. Wakil indicated that the theft of the newborn baby had been reported to the Akuyam Police Outstation by an individual from the Galawa Area of the Akuyam District in the Misau Local Government Area, who happened to be the grandfather of the stolen infant. The baby had been mysteriously taken in the early hours of the morning, around 4:30 am.

Wakil gave a comprehensive account, stating, “On the 25th of July, 2023, at approximately 7:00 am, one Adamu Baka, aged 55, residing in the Galawa area of the Akuyam district within Misau local government area, arrived at the Akuyam outstation to report a disturbing incident. He claimed that around 4:30 am, unknown individuals had broken into his daughter’s living quarters, where she had recently given birth, and absconded with the newborn baby.”

Upon receiving the alarming report, a team of skilled detectives was promptly assembled and launched into action. Their dogged efforts led to the eventual arrest of the culprits and the retrieval of the newborn baby, who had ended up in the possession of Hajara Usman. She had purportedly conspired with Ibrahim Usman to orchestrate the shocking theft.

According to Wakil, a comprehensive investigation is currently in progress to unravel any undisclosed motives that might have driven the duo to commit such a heinous act. Once the investigation is concluded, and if any criminal activities are confirmed, the suspects will face prosecution for their alleged actions.

In another development, Wakil revealed that detectives from the command were successful in retrieving a sack containing an AK-47 rifle along with six rounds of live ammunition. The weaponry was reportedly abandoned by an unidentified individual upon spotting security forces. This incident took place on July 23rd, 2023, around 9:30 pm, following credible intelligence received from the village head of Sabon Garin Tulu.

Wakil further stated that the Commissioner of Police has emphasized to all operatives of the command the critical importance of robust intelligence gathering in today’s policing scenario. The Commissioner highlighted the crucial roles played by community engagement and traditional intelligence-gathering mechanisms, urging all officers to incorporate these strategies in their routine policing duties.
